Detailed Engineering Specifications

Built to exacting engineering tolerances, this deep groove ball bearing features an inside diameter of 21mm, an outside diameter of 48mm, and a width of 15mm. Constructed from Titanium Grade 5 (Ti-6Al-4V), it offers superior strength-to-weight ratio, excellent fatigue resistance, and outstanding performance in corrosive and high-temperature environments. This material choice significantly extends service life compared to traditional steel bearings, making it ideal for applications where weight reduction and material integrity are paramount.

Common Mistakes & How to Avoid Them

❌ Mistake✅ Correct Approach
Applying excessive force to the wrong ring during installation, leading to brinelling or damage.Always apply installation force to the ring that is being fitted to its mating part (inner ring onto shaft, outer ring into housing).
Contaminating the bearing during installation, reducing its lifespan.Handle the bearing with clean hands or gloves and avoid introducing dirt, dust, or foreign particles into the bearing raceways.
